Selecting and Measuring Weather Stripping for Proper Fit

How to install weather stripping on door

Properly selecting and measuring weather stripping is crucial for an optimal seal. It ensures that your door remains tight and prevents air leaks, making your home more energy-efficient. There are various types of weather stripping materials available, each with its unique characteristics and uses.

Different Types of Weather Stripping Materials and Their Applications

  • Foam tape is a popular and inexpensive option, perfect for most door applications. It is available in various thicknesses and can be cut to fit specific door dimensions.
  • Felt weather stripping provides a flexible seal and is often used for older homes or doors with thick wood frames. It is generally more durable than foam tape but may not be as effective.
  • Metal weather stripping is ideal for areas with high foot traffic, such as commercial buildings or heavy-duty industrial spaces. It is durable and can withstand harsh conditions, but its installation may require specialized tools.

Importance of Accurately Measuring the Door Width and Thickness

Accurate measurements are essential to ensure the weather stripping fits properly and performs its function effectively. It’s not only about selecting the right material, but also ensuring that it can be securely attached to the door frame. Here’s how to proceed:
Measure the width of the door frame at various points, considering any existing hardware or obstacles. Take multiple readings to account for any irregularities. Next, measure the door’s thickness, including any gaps or uneven surfaces. Record the maximum door width and door thickness for the selected weather stripping.

Weather Stripping Design Examples and Their Effectiveness

Design Effectiveness
Recessed weather stripping Highly effective, as it fits snugly into the door frame, reducing air leaks and preventing water intrusion.
Tensioned weather stripping Effective for large or heavy doors, as it ensures a tight seal and maintains its flexibility.
Adhesive-backed weather stripping Relatively easy to install, but might require regular maintenance to maintain its adhesive properties.

It should be noted that while these designs offer varying levels of effectiveness, proper measurement, and fitting of the weather stripping play an equal role in preventing air leaks and water intrusion.

What is the best type of weather stripping for my door?

The best type of weather stripping depends on the type of door and surrounding surface. Foam tape and felt are popular options, while metal weather stripping is ideal for heavy-duty applications.

How often should I inspect and maintain weather stripping?

It’s recommended to inspect and maintain weather stripping every 6-12 months to ensure maximum effectiveness and prevent damage.
